Q. Complications in celiac disease?
Patients with severe form of celiac's disease for long period are at risk for several complications mainly due to nutrient absorption problems leading to malnutrition.
Dietary management of celiac disease is of crucial significance as it is related not only to the frequency and severity of morbidities but also mortality of the patient, usually a child. We will brief ourselves on the dietary management next. Based on the cause, symptoms and complications the major objectives of dietary management include the following:
• Providing a nutritionally adequate diet
• Strict restriction of gluten foods
• Vitamin and mineral supplementation
